The Messenger of Allah ﷺ took hold of part of my body and said, "Abdullah, be in this world as though you were a stranger or a wayfarer, and count yourself among the people of the graves."
حدثنا يحيى بن حبيب بن عربي حدثنا حماد بن زيد عن ليث عن مجاهد
أخذ رسول الله ﷺ ببعض جسدي فقال يا عبد الله كن في الدنيا كأنك غريب أو كأنك عابر سبيل وعد نفسك من أهل القبور
[Its chain is daif] Tirmidhi transmitted it in Zuhd, chapter on what has been said about shortening hope, no. 2333, from the hadith of Hammad, with this wording. Layth bin Abu Salim, his status was mentioned earlier at no. 208. Bukhari transmitted it in his Sahih, in Riqaq, chapter on the Prophet's saying, "Be in this world as if you were a stranger or a passer-by," no. 6416, through another route from Mujahid, with this wording, but without his statement "and count yourself among the people of the graves," and that is the preserved version.
